		<description>Ok, here is what to do Step by Step

1. Click “Start”
2. Go to “Settings” – Go to “Control Panel” if you have Windows Vista
3. Click “Control Panel”
4. Click (Add or Remove Programs) if you have Windows XP
OR
    Click (Programs and Features) if you have Windows Vista (Wait for the list to load, may take a   
    while) 
5. Now in the list look for “Norton Antivirus” to that then Click on it
6. Click “Remove”, “Uninstall” (whichever it says)
7. Then a window should pop up; just follow the instructions to remove it from you there...
8.... There you have it!

If that fails for whatever reason mainly due to a corrupt file(s) or extension(s) you can try Norton support page here at:
http://www.symantec.com/norton/support/kb/web_view.jsp?wv_type=public_web&amp;docurl=20080710133834EN

Try that and see how you go if not for whatever reason and you still cannot uninstall Norton you may have to look for a third party uninstaller like “Revo” or “Perfect Uninstaller” .
